Volleyball Captures NCAA Region Title, Advances To ‘Elite 8’ Posted on November 11th, 2017 by

ST. PAUL, Minn. – Gustavus volleyball punched its ticket to the NCAA quarterfinals Saturday night, upsetting region host and No. 1 seed Northwestern-St. Paul in four sets. The Gusties captured their first region championship in program history and reach the “Elite 8” for the first time since 1984.

Gustavus’s victory did not come easy as it faced adversity early on. Northwestern set the tone in the first set, cruising to a convincing 25-11 victory in the opening frame. The Gusties proved to have a short memory as they jumped out to a 5-0 lead in the second. After Northwestern used it first timeout, the Gusties continued to put on the pressure with a 9-6 run to force the home team’s second timeout. The Eagles got within six points at 19-13, but Gustavus finished the set on a 6-3 spree to claim a 25-16 decision.

The pivotal third set was a back-and-forth affair from the start with 12 ties and six lead changes, resulting in a 14-14 score. The Gusties then took full control with seven of the next eight points en route to a 25-18 victory.

Northwestern would not go without a fight and took an 8-3 advantage to start the fourth set. The Gusties slowly climbed back into the set and midway through the frame they went on a 9-2 run for a 16-14 lead, forcing two Northwestern timeouts in that time. The Eagles responded well out of the break to regain a two-point lead, but trailing 22-20 the Gusties finished the set and the match with five-straight points for the thrilling victory.

Kate Holtan (Fy., Rochester, Minn.) led the offense with 20 kills and a .333 attack percentage. Hanna Albers (Jr., St. Louis, Mo.) posted a double-double with 16 kills and 13 digs. Nora Holtan (Jr., Rochester, Minn.) distributed 46 assists and dug out 10 attacks. Brittany Luethmers (Jr., Prior Lake, Minn.) and Abby Leitch (Sr., Mankato, Minn.) led the back line with 18 digs each.

Nora Holtan was named the Central Region Most Outstanding Player, while Kate Holtan and Albers joined on the All-Tournament Team.

Gustavus (26-6) advances to the national quarterfinals, hosted by Calvin College in Grand Rapids, Mich. The Gusties’ opponent is to be determined and they will play Thursday.
